🚀 推荐使用 CapsNet-Keras —— 开启深度学习的新篇章
项目介绍
在探索深度学习领域的创新之旅中,一个引人瞩目的开源项目——CapsNet-Keras,正逐渐成为研究者和开发者的宠儿。该项目基于Keras框架(支持TensorFlow 2),实现了NIPS 2017论文《Dynamic Routing Between Capsules》中的CapsNet架构。其测试错误率低至惊人的0.30%,显示了卓越的模型性能。
技术分析
CapsNet引入了一种全新的神经网络架构——胶囊网络(Capsule Networks),它革新了传统卷积神经网络(CNN)的权重共享和平移不变性原则,通过动态路由算法解决了物体识别中角度和大小变化的问题。这一技术不仅提高了模型对特征空间的理解能力,还为图像分类等任务提供了更精准的解决方案。
应用场景
CapsNet-Keras适用于多种视觉识别场景,如手写数字识别(MNIST数据集上的表现尤为突出)、目标检测和图像分类。对于需要处理复杂形状或需具备更好的尺度和旋转不变性的任务尤其有用,展现了其在复杂环境下的优越适应性和准确性。
项目特点
- 高级性能:平均测试误差低至0.34%,最佳可达0.30%,显著优于同类方法。
- 灵活配置:提供不同的训练参数组合,实验不同版本的CapsNet,以满足多样化的需求。
- 多GPU支持:利用多GPU加速训练过程,大幅缩短训练时间,优化资源利用率。
- 易于上手:详细的操作指南和代码注释,帮助新手快速上手并进行个性化调整。
- 全面文档:附带丰富的实验结果和图表,便于理解项目细节和技术优势。
总之,CapsNet-Keras凭借其独特的设计理念、高精度的表现以及广泛的适用场景,成为深具潜力的开源工具,引领着深度学习领域的一次重要变革。不论是科研还是工程实践,选择CapsNet-Keras都将为您带来前所未有的体验与成就。立即加入我们,共同探索深度学习的无限可能!
如果您对提升您的机器学习项目、解锁复杂视觉任务的更高准确度感兴趣,那么CapsNet-Keras无疑是您的理想之选。现在就开始您的CapsNet之旅,让我们的项目成为您通往深度学习前沿的强大助力。🚀
请注意,使用本项目前,请仔细阅读README文件中的安装步骤和注意事项,确保您的开发环境符合要求,并充分利用提供的资源和文档来发挥最大效能。让我们一起推动人工智能的发展,共创未来!